Which of the following has the longest small intestine?
(a) carnivore
(b) omnivore
(c) herbivore
(d) autotroph
(c) herbivore
This is because herbivores mainly eat plants.
Plants contain cellulose, which is difficult to digest. Hence, they have the longest small intestine.
